A medical team of 12 experts who aided the Philippines' fight against COVID-19 returned Sunday to Xiamen, East China's Fujian province.

The team sent by the Chinese government arrived in Manila on April 5, bringing along and donating a batch of medical supplies, including surgical masks, medical N95 masks, medical protective suits, medical face shields, and non-invasive ventilators, according team leaders Zheng Huiwen, deputy chairperson of Fujian overseas friendship association, and Weng Shangeng, chief physician and deputy director of the First Affiliated Hospital of Fujian Medical University.
